This contract covers the procurement of machine screws identified by NSN 5305-00-946-7878, with a total ordered quantity of two packages, each containing 25 screws, to be delivered within 65 days to the Defense Logistics Agency (DLA) Distribution center in Cherry Point, North Carolina. The solicitation number is SPE4A6-26-T-48A5, issued by the ASC Commodities Division of the Department of Defense. Delivery is to be FOB origin, with inspection and acceptance also occurring at the origin point. Packaging and marking requirements adhere to DLA packaging standards including ASTM D3951 and MIL-STD-129, with palletization and labeling prescribed to meet government specifications. The screws are to be marked per MIL-STD-130N, including manufacturer identification, lot number, and material information, and are classified as critical application items requiring dimensional gauging inspection according to FED-STD-H28/20. The contract incorporates higher-level and tailored quality assurance requirements, including strict conformance inspection in line with MIL-STD-1916 or ASQ H1331 sampling plans, and mandates physical item marking without the need for unique item identification as per DFARS 252.211-7003. The technical and quality provisions referenced are governed by the DLA Master List of Technical and Quality Requirements, with all quality and inspection clauses integrated to ensure compliance with contract specifications. Certificates of Quality Compliance are required, and manufacturers must verify attributes using specified acceptance quality levels. The identified part number MS27039C1-22 corresponds to the critical application standard NASM27039. Overall, the contract ensures thorough quality control and traceability throughout manufacturing, inspection, packaging, and delivery processes to meet defense standards.

SAMPLING: THE SAMPLING METHOD SHALL BE IN ACCORDANCE WITH MIL-STD-1916 OR ASQ H1331, TABLE 1 OR A COMPARABLE ZERO BASED SAMPLING PLAN UNLESS OTHERWISE SPECIFIED BY THE CONTRACT. IF THE APPLICABLE DRAWING, SPECIFICATION, STANDARD, OR QUALITY ASSURANCE PROVISION (QAP) SPECIFIES CRITICAL, MAJOR AND/OR MINOR ATTRIBUTES, THEY SHALL BE ASSIGNED VERIFICAITON LEVELS OF VII, IV AND II OR AQLS OF 0.1, 1.0 AND 4.0 RESPECTIVELY. UNSPECIFIED ATTRIBUTES SHALL BE CONSIDERED AS MAJOR UNLESS SAMPLING PLANS ARE SPECIFIED IN APPLICABLE DOCUMENTS. FOR MIL-STD-1916, THE MANUFACTURER MAY USE THE ATTRIBUTE OR VARIABLE INSPECTION METHOD AT THEIR OPTION OR PER THE CONTRACT. MIL-STD-105/ASQ Z1.4 MAY BE USED TO SET SAMPLE LOT SIZE, BUT ACCEPTANCE WOULD BE ZERO NON-CONFORMANCES IN THE SAMPLE LOT UNLESS OTHERWISE SPECIFIED IN THE CONTRACT.
